What is VividCortex?
VividCortex is a cloud-based database monitoring and observability platform designed to provide deep insights into database performance. It helps database administrators and developers understand query behavior, resource consumption, and system health to optimize and troubleshoot databases effectively.
Key features of VividCortex
The tool offers real-time query monitoring, detailed analytics on SQL performance, anomaly detection, and integration with cloud database services. It provides actionable insights through intuitive dashboards and alerts to maintain optimal database operations.
Real-Time Query Monitoring
Track all SQL queries in real time to detect slow or problematic queries immediately.
Cloud Database Support
Supports popular cloud databases such as Amazon RDS, Aurora, and others for seamless monitoring.
Anomaly Detection
Automatically detects unusual database behavior and alerts users to potential issues.
Detailed Performance Analytics
Provides in-depth analysis of query execution times, wait events, and resource consumption.
Historical Data and Reporting
Stores historical performance data to help with trend analysis and capacity planning.
Pros and cons of VividCortex
Pros
- Comprehensive real-time query monitoring
- Strong cloud database integration
- Detailed analytics with actionable insights
- Minimal performance overhead
- Effective anomaly detection and alerting
Cons
- Pricing is custom and may be expensive for small teams
- Limited to relational databases, no NoSQL support
- Primarily web-based, no desktop client
